Harvey Milk was an American politician as well as a gay rights activist in San Francisco Ca.
His contributions further beyond his recognition as a politician. According to Time magazine, he was “the first openly gay man elected to any substantial political office in the history of the planet”. He was a man, a mayor of Castro Street, and active during major changes in San Francisco. Milk was assassinated in 1978 by Dan White, whose mild conviction led to the White Night Riots in San Francisco.
Currently filming in San Francisco, Ca, is a film based on the true story of this great politician and activist’s life in the 70’s, played by Sean Penn.
Directed by Gus Van Sunt, and written by Dustin Lance Black, “Milk” is expected to reach the box office towards the end of the summer of 2008.
Supporting cast involves: Josh Brolin, Emile Hirsch, James Franco, etc
